Pressurized twostage pulverized coal gasification technology was developed by Xi'an Thermal Power Research Institute Co., Ltd, which built a 36t/d pilot plant built in 2005. A demonstration of 2000t/d dry pulverized coal gasification technology was carried out at the Tianjin 250MW IGCC Project which began operating in 2012.

Raw coal is conveyed from the storehouse by a belt conveyer. Then it is lifted to the entrance level of a vertical cylindrical mill by a bucket elevator, and an electromagnet is used to remove iron objects from the raw coal. The combustion characteristics of two kinds of unburned pulverized coal (UPC) made from bituminous coal and anthracite were investigated by thermogravimetric analysis under air. The reaction kinetics mechanisms between UPC and CO 2 in an isofhermal experiment in the temperature range 1000–1100°C were investigated.

In coal utilization: Pulverized coal Pulverizedcoal combustion is widely used in large power stations because it offers flexible control. In this method, coal is finely ground so that 70 to 80 percent by weight passes through a 200mesh screen.

A mathematical model of nitric oxide (NO) formation during pulverized coal combustion was developed from a proposed kinetic mechanism involving 12 overall chemical reactions. Most significantly, the model describes the complex conversion of coal bound nitrogen compounds to NO during combustion.

In a Pulverized Coal (PC) plant, the coal is ground into fine particles and blown into a furnace where combustion takes place. The heat from the combustion of coal is used to generate steam to supply a steam turbine that drives a generator to make electricity.

Pressurized pulverized coal firing in a combined cycle (PPCC) plant is another potential advanced coal technology that can increase the efficiency of coalfired power plants significantly . It uses well established pulverized coal combustion, thus avoiding associated complexities involved in fluidization (as in PFBC) and gasification (as in IGCC) while permitting the adoption of the combined cycle concept.
